Output 7942889cad74b21ef9a1478aa498fa055543dc79bbc641ac6439fa9f7a1f2858:0

value
19834166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0eb70bb5cc3a664a081d6e2676dbddfd82fb99fb OP_EQUAL
address
M9ExyMfA5TfJGwivA4vMWo8wyg9EKFxaez
transaction
7942889cad74b21ef9a1478aa498fa055543dc79bbc641ac6439fa9f7a1f2858
spent
true